>  > I've found a work around that is adding the domains in "/etc/hosts",
>  > but that just valid for DNS A registry, what about a SRV registry?
>
> if your proxy has hostname myproxy.foo.bar and it is serving domain
> company.com, then srv entry for that domain looks like
>
> _sip._udp.company.com.	IN	SRV 0 0 5060 myproxy.foo.bar.
>
> if wengo phone then puts company.com in route header instead of
> myproxy.foo.bar, you should report a bug or switch to a better sip ua.
